Plose

Ski area and hiking area Plose

Plose (1070 m - 2500 m) is a mountain above Bressanone. Throughout the year, landscapes, sun and especially sports. In the summer and autumn you can hike and enjoy the scenery, in winter and spring ski.

Walks and excursions

With the modern cable railway you reach Kreuztal-Valcroce. Then you walk slightly uphill through the wonderful panorama of the Dolomites to the refuge Rossalm. On the well-prepared and sunny snow walk you get to the Rossalm in about 45 minutes. Excursions in the snow from Kreuztal-Valcroce to Skihütte in about 1 hour.

Excursion in the snow from the skihü as far as the Schatzerhütte and the Enzianhütte, 4 km.

Cross-country skiing

Cross-country ski run in in Palmschoß-Plancios - Direction: Passo delle Erbe (8 km), from the parking at Russis (1700 m), difficulty level: medium

Cross-country ski run Kreuztal-Valcroce, 5 km, difficulty level: medium.

Fun with the sledge

Directly along the walk to the Rossalm you can have fun sledging on the toboggan-run.
Natural toboggan-run in S. Leonardo, 2,5 km, easy.
Natural toboggan-run in Caredo, 1,7 km, easy.
Natural toboggan-run in Spelonca, 2 km, medium difficulty
Natural toboggan-run in Petschied - Luson, 800 m, difficult
Natural toboggan-run in Malga di Luson, 3,5 km, medium difficulty
